Directed by Curtis Hanson, Larry Spiegel, and Mardi Rustam, the 1985 movie Evil Town offers an intriguing glimpse into the creativity and eccentricity of 1980s horror films. Although it’s lesser known and was never a blockbuster, this film does hold a unique place in the genre’s history.

The story revolves around a small, charmingly old-fashioned town that appears ordinary on the surface but hides a sinister plot. The town’s elderly residents have discovered a way to prolong their lives by using a serum made from the cells of young people. To obtain this serum, they kidnap unsuspecting visitors and drain their vitality, leaving behind lifeless shells.
